About
Troubleshoot and resolve customer technical faults across a wide range of network technologies Manage support tickets, incidents, and change requests efficiently and professionally Document customer solutions using OSS tools, Visio diagrams, and technical write-ups Work closely with 3rd line engineers and internal teams for escalations 2nd Line NOC Engineer Location: London Type: Permanent Shifts: 24/7 – 2 Days (7am-7pm), 2 Nights (7pm-7am), 4 Days Off Salary: £45,000 + 10% Shift Allowance + Benefits About the Role We\’re looking for a 2nd Linke NOC Engineer to join our dynamic and fast-paced operations team. This is a fantastic opportunity for a technically driven individual to play a key role in supporting enterprise-grade network solutions for a wide range of customers across various industries. Key Responsibilities Troubleshoot and resolve customer technical faults across a wide range of network technologies Manage support tickets, incidents, and change requests efficiently and professionally Document customer solutions using OSS tools, Visio diagrams, and technical write-ups Work closely with 3rd line engineers and internal teams for escalations Assist the delivery team in configuring and implementing new customer projects Maintain consistent and professional communication with customersTechnical Environment You\’ll be working within a broad and modern technical stack, including: Switching: Cisco, Meraki, Aruba, HP, Dell, Juniper Wireless: Cisco, Meraki, Aruba Security: Palo Alto, Prisma, Fortinet, Cisco ASA SD-WAN: Citrix, Viptela, Meraki, Fortinet, Nuage Other Technologies: Cisco ISE, Cisco DNAC, DOT1x, Cisco Nexus 7K/5K/2K Skills & Experience Required Understanding of networking equivalent to CCNA R&S or JNCIS-ENT level Strong knowledge of Layer 2 protocols (STP, Dot1Q, QinQ, VPLS) and Layer 3 protocols (BGP, OSPF, EIGRP, HSRP, VRRP) Excellent communication skills – both written and verbal Strong customer service focus with a proactive and professional attitude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a shift-based team Willingness to take ownership and continuously develop technical skillsDesirable (Nice to Have) CCNA, CCNP and/or JNCIS certifications Experience with Unix/Linux systems and scripting (Python, Bash) Hands-on with Juniper SRX/EX, Fortinet, Palo Alto, or Cisco ASA firewalls Familiarity with Alcatel SR & ESS Comfortable using network analysis tools like WiresharkApply Now: Ready to elevate your networking career?
